ABB: Pioneering Electrification & Automation
1. Company Profile
- ABB(Asea Brown Boveri), a Swiss-Swedish multinational headquartered in Zurich, is listed on the Zurich, Stockholm, and NYSE stock exchanges. Formed in 1988 through the merger of ASEA (Sweden) and BBC Brown Boveri (Switzerland), it combines over a century of industrial expertise.
- Core Competencies
- Key Sectors: Delivers cutting-edge electrification, automation, and robotics solutions for industries, energy, transportation, and infrastructure.
- Robotics Spin-off: Announced plans (April 2025) to list its robotics division (2024 revenue: $2.3B) separately by 2026—currently the world’s #2 player after Japan’s Fanuc.
